Creative Entrepreneur

A Creative Entrepreneur develops innovative business ideas in creative industries such as art, design, or media. You may work independently or with teams, focusing on turning concepts into viable products or services. Key responsibilities include identifying market opportunities, managing projects, and building brand identity.

Creative Entrepreneurs play a vital role in driving innovation and creativity. You’ll need strong vision and business acumen to effectively navigate challenges and succeed in a competitive landscape.
